Role of the Distal sarA Promoters in SarA Expression in Staphylococcus aureus

The global regulatory locus sarA comprises a 375-bp open reading frame that is driven by three promoters, the proximal P1 and distal P3 and P2 promoters. We mutated the weaker P3 and P2 promoters to ascertain the effect of the change on SarA protein and target gene expression. Our results indicated that the solely active P1 promoter led to a lower SarA protein level, which has an effect on agr transcription and subsequently had corresponding effects on hla, sspA, and spa transcription, probably in both agr-independent and agr-dependent manners.
